A lure with a plastic lip that causes a bait to dive underwater can be classified as a crankbait. Crankbaits are fishing lures made of hard plastic or wood, and are used to catch predatory fish like bass, walleye and trout. One, they dive to specific depths in the water column based on the shape and size of the bill.
